Nerium oleander

Family Apocynaceae
Plant Type broadleaf evergreen
Zone USDA:   8a - 11   RHS:   H - FT   EGF:   H4 - G2   Australia:   2 - 5  
Care Level
Height 1.2 - 6 m (4 - 20 ft)
Spread 0.9 - 3 m (3 - 10 ft)
Light full sun to partial shade
Soil Moisture low to average, well-drained
Soil Type clay to sandy
Soil pH acidic to alkaline

Description The broadleaf evergreen Nerium oleander (oleander) is repeat-blooming and bears showy and white blossoms. The showy glossy foliage is greyish green in colour, medium in texture and evergreen. Nerium oleander (oleander) has smooth bark. A specimen plant, Nerium oleander (oleander) can help you create a focal point in your garden design.
Typical Uses Border, container, hedge, foundation, specimen, screening and tropical.
Special Characteristics It is worthy to note that Nerium oleander tolerates compacted soil, pollution and salt. This broadleaf evergreen attracts hummingbirds and butterflies to your garden.
